St. François, Quebec (1881 census)

St. François was a census subdivision in Quebec, recorded in the 1881 Census of Canada with a population of 2,331. The community is grounded to Wikidata Q3462181. The administrative centroid was at approximately 46.058°N, 72.857°W.

Population

In 1881, St. François had a population of 2,331: 1,161 male and 1,170 female residents.

Full census record, 1881

The 1881 census recorded 33 measurements for this Census Subdivision across 4 categories.

Population & families (1881). This community's record includes 2,331 total population, 1,170 females, 1,161 males, 737 married persons, 372 married males, 371 families, 365 married females, 84 widowed persons, 54 widowed females, 30 widowed males.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V1T1.)

Age structure (1881). This community's record includes 1,510 single persons under 18, 759 single males under 18, 751 single females under 18.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V1T1.)

Buildings & housing (1881). This community's record includes 360 occupied houses, 359 inhabited houses, 34 uninhabited houses, 6 houses under construction, 1 dwellings that are temporary shanties.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V1T1.)

Agriculture (1881). This community's record includes 52,174 bushels of oats, 11,366 bushels of potatoes, 8,434 bushels of buckwheat, 7,605 bushels of peas and beans, 2,849 bushels of spring wheat, 2,313 tons of hay, 2,034 bushels of corn, 1,626 acres of hay crops, 699 bushels of rye, 536 bushels of barley, 508 bushels of other root crops, 429 acres of wheat, 258 bushels of turnips, 216 acres of potatoes, 119 bushels of clover, timothy, or other grass seed. (Source: 1881 Census of Canada, V3T24.)
